The Muse Concept

 

Muse: A Space for Connection, Growth, and Healing

Research shows that the number one predictor of a long and happy life is having warm social connections. Muse is a unique space where individuals can build those connections while also working toward personal and professional goals.

Muse blends individual wellness with community engagement by offering a beautiful, welcoming environment for both professional services and social gatherings. From dance and painting classes to knitting circles, mental health workshops, and wellness retreats, Muse nurtures mental, physical, and social well-being through approachable and affordable programming.

Our services include arts-based clinical mental health therapy grounded in research, massage therapy, and a range of community events focused on health and connection. We aim to foster a strong community presence through workshops, social dance events, and creative group activities that promote joy, self-expression, and mutual support.

With a focus on fun and holistic health, Muse is designed to engage the body, enrich the mind, inspire the soul, and support healing and personal growth. More than a wellness center, Muse is a place where people come to feel whole, forge meaningful relationships, and be truly inspired.

The problem:

 Loneliness is a Public Health Crisis

  • The #1 predictor of a long, happy life is warm social connection.


  • Yet modern society fosters isolation, stress, and burnout

 

  • Mental, physical, and social health are often treated separately — leaving people fragmented.


  • One in five adults live with mental illness in the USA, making it one of the most common health conditions.


  • Negative stigma creates discomfort around mental health conditions and prevents some from seeking services.

Meet the team that breathes life, healing, and joy into Muse

Principle Member

     Founder and primary therapist: Jenny Eish, LPCC, R-DMT, Somatic therapist, internationally recognized dance artist, Dance Masters of America certified dance instructor


     Founding member, Jenny Eish is a licensed professional clinical counselor (LPCC), registered dance/movement therapist (R-DMT), and somatic therapist.  Due to her licenses, insurance can be accepted for individual as well as group therapy sessions and workshops, which helps connect to a broad client base. She has experience with a wide age range as well as diagnoses and is also a member of multiple dance communities in the greater Cleveland area.  

     Her history with working internationally and maintaining connections will support drawing in guest therapists and instructors from around the globe. She will lead a team of local licensed professionals, including fellow mental health counselors, licensed massage therapists, somatic movement therapists, and professional dance instructors and qualified local artists.

Skilled Team Members

    Gokhan Baltaolgu: massage therapist perusing training in advanced therapeutic massage techniques.  Passionately driven to support clients in understanding how their body connects to overall improved health, and addressing a variety of conditions through the healing power of massage, Gokhan’s warm hands and big heart help him connect to clients and create a safe, enjoyable environment to unwind.


     Crystal Merkly: personal assistant to Jenny Eish and the primary organizer of community events and workshops. With experience as a residential and commercial relator, Crystal is a master of networking, researching, and pulling together many elements while efficiently maintaining concise documentation.


     Once a location is secured other members of the team will be added. There is interest from a somatic movement professional who would like to relocate to the Cleveland area from Texas to join this team. Another dance/movement therapist is currently in the process to become fully licensed and wishes to join the team along with a local, established art therapist. There are currently two licensed dance/movement therapists in the Cleveland area, and soon to be three, but Jenny Eish is the only one with full dual licensure to accept insurance, and the remaining two are interested in joining the Muse team, which would make Muse the home of all licensed dance/movement therapists in the Cleveland area.
